Bangalore, Jan 4, 2008: Ocimum Biosolutions says it has been ranked as the top vendor in Bioinformatics by a ValueNotes/KnowGenix research report “Bioinformatics Outsourcing in Life Sciences - India Opportunity.”
A prepared company release said the report provides an incisive analysis of the Indian vendor space, and aims to provide insights into industry practices and trends, and the emerging opportunity in bioinformatics outsourcing/ offshoring.
“This study used a proprietary methodology to rate bioinformatics vendors in India. The vendor rating is based on weighted averages of various quantitative and qualitative factors, including reputation, size, service focus, financial strength, partnerships, recognition and certifications,” the release said.

“Ocimum Biosolutions through the acquisition of MWG’s DNA microarray business, Isogen Life Sciences’ biomolecules synthesis business and most recently, Gene Logic’s genomics business has emerged an integrated player in genomics services and a global oligo player. Though, it was set up as a pure bioinformatics company, it has expanded in the bioresearch business to emerge as an integrated life sciences company,” said Poonam Bhana, Analyst, ValueNotes.
